Understanding How FHA Loans Work

FHA loans follow specific guidelines that differ from conventional mortgages. While the loan itself comes from a lender the program provides added security which allows lenders to offer more flexible terms.

With FHA loans buyers are typically able to purchase a home with a smaller upfront investment. This can be especially helpful in Tempe where saving for a large down payment may take years. FHA loans also allow higher debt to income ratios which can benefit buyers carrying student loans or other monthly obligations.

Another important aspect is mortgage insurance. FHA loans require insurance to protect the lender which is built into monthly payments. While this adds to the overall cost many buyers find the tradeoff worthwhile because it allows them to buy sooner rather than waiting years to save more.

Who Qualifies for FHA Loans in Tempe

One common misconception is that FHA loans are only for buyers with poor credit. In reality these loans are designed for a wide range of borrowers including those with solid but not perfect financial profiles.

First time buyers in Tempe may qualify if they have steady income a manageable level of debt and a credit history that meets minimum requirements. Lenders also look at employment stability and overall financial consistency rather than focusing on a single factor.

Importantly FHA loans are not limited to first time buyers. However many first time buyers benefit the most because of the lower entry barriers. Buyers who have owned a home in the past may also qualify depending on their situation.

Types of Homes You Can Buy With FHA Loans

FHA loans can be used for several types of residential properties in Tempe. This includes single family homes townhomes and certain condominiums as long as they meet program standards.

The property must be used as a primary residence meaning it cannot be purchased solely as an investment. This aligns well with first time buyers who plan to live in their home long term.

Homes purchased with FHA loans must also meet basic safety and condition requirements. While this protects buyers from major issues it may limit options when considering fixer uppers. Many Tempe homes already meet these standards which helps streamline the process.

How FHA Loans Compare to Other Loan Options

When exploring home financing it is helpful to compare FHA loans with other common options. One alternative some buyers consider is conventional financing which may require higher credit scores and larger down payments.

Another popular option for eligible buyers is VA loans in Tempe. These loans are available to qualifying military service members veterans and certain spouses. VA loans offer benefits such as no down payment and no monthly mortgage insurance which can be extremely valuable. However eligibility is limited to those with military service connections.

For buyers who do not qualify for VA programs FHA loans often provide the next most accessible path to homeownership. They balance affordability with flexibility which makes them a strong choice for many Tempe residents.

FHA Loan Limits and Home Prices in Tempe

Loan limits play an important role when purchasing a home. FHA loans have maximum amounts that vary by county and are adjusted to reflect local housing costs.

In Tempe these limits are designed to accommodate the majority of entry level and mid range homes. While luxury properties may exceed FHA limits many first time buyers find plenty of suitable options within the allowable range.

Preparing Financially for an FHA Loan

Before applying for an FHA loan buyers should take steps to strengthen their financial profile. This includes reviewing credit reports paying down high interest debt and building consistent savings habits.

Even though FHA loans allow smaller down payments buyers still need funds for closing costs inspections and moving expenses. Planning ahead reduces stress and increases confidence throughout the process.

It is also wise to avoid major financial changes before closing. New credit accounts large purchases or job changes can impact approval timelines. Staying financially stable helps ensure a smooth experience from application to closing day.

The FHA Loan Application Process Explained

The application process for FHA loans in Tempe follows several key steps. First buyers complete a loan application and provide documentation such as income records tax returns and bank statements.

Next the lender reviews the information and issues a preapproval which helps buyers understand their budget and strengthens offers when shopping for homes. Once a property is selected an appraisal is conducted to confirm value and condition.

After final underwriting and approval the loan moves to closing. While the process may seem complex most buyers find it manageable with clear guidance and preparation.

Common Myths About FHA Loans

There are several myths surrounding FHA loans that can discourage buyers unnecessarily. One common myth is that FHA loans take much longer to close. In reality timelines are often similar to other loan types when documentation is complete.

Another misconception is that sellers avoid FHA financed offers. While some sellers prefer conventional offers many are open to FHA loans especially in balanced markets. Tempe sellers often prioritize strong offers with reliable buyers regardless of loan type.

Understanding the facts helps buyers make decisions based on reality rather than outdated assumptions.
